Stars - the number of stars that a project has on GitHub. Growth - month over month growth in stars.
Activity is a relative number indicating how actively a project is being developed. Recent commits have higher weight than older ones.
For example, an activity of 9.0 indicates that a project is amongst the top 10% of the most actively developed projects that we are tracking.

What are some useful cli tools that arent popular?
qrcp - Transfer files over Wi-Fi from your computer to a mobile device by scanning a QR code without leaving the terminal. Its always been lighting fast for me.
